
repos
439
ecosystems
49
languages
13
commits
77,936
─── top repos · by commits
─── repositories
439 totalImplement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
simple configuration, quick start, support for multiple miners to provide wdpost proof
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Reference impl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Permissioned Decentralized Storage Network
Permissionless Decentralized Storage Network
Reference implementation of the FileDAG protocol, written in Go, based on Filecoin Lotus
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
lotus, but also other things
Implementation of the Filecoin protocol, written in Go
lotus的远程执行c2的实现
Implementation of the Filecoin protocol, written in Go
lotus, but also other things
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the EpiK Prot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
Implementation of the Filecoin protocol, written in Go
IPFS implementation in Go
An IPFS implementation in Go
An IPFS implementation in Go
An IPFS implementation with SDS connection in Go
An IPFS implementation in Go
BTFS - The First Scalable Decentralized Storage System - A Foundational Platform for Decentralized Applications
BTFS - The First Scalable Decentralized Storage System - A Foundational Platform for Decentralized Applications
IPFS implementation in Go
IPFS implementation in Go
IPFS implementation in Go
IPFS implementation in Go
BTFS - The First Scalable Decentralized Storage System - A Foundational Platform for Decentralized Applications
IPFS implementation in Go
IPFS implementation in Go for Elastos Storage
IPFS implementation in Go
For BrahmaOS, we have some customization and optimization based go-ipfs.
IPFS implementation in Go
IPFS implementation in Go
IPFS implementation in go
IPFS implementation in go
A Filecoin storage miner
Implementation of the Filecoin protocol, written in Go
A set of reference libraries for building IPFS applications and implementations in Go.
A set of reference libraries for building IPFS applications and implementations in Go.
A set of reference libraries for building IPFS applications and implementations in Go.
A set of reference libraries for building IPFS applications and implementations in Go.
A set of reference libraries for building IPFS applications and implementations in Go.
Golang implementation of Fast Finality for Filecoin (F3)
FEVM contract for delegated activation and parameter setting
libp2p implementation in Go
libp2p implementation in Go
libp2p implementation in Go
libp2p implementation in Go
libp2p implementation in Go
libp2p implementation in Go
DEPRECATED DO NOT USE
An implementation of go-libp2p-interface-pnet
[ARCHIVED] This module provides a thin wrapper over a datastore and provides caching strategies.
Implementation of a unix-like filesystem on top of an ipld merkledag
Implementation of a unix-like filesystem on top of an ipld merkledag
Implementation of a unix-like filesystem on top of an ipld merkledag
Reference implementation of the Filecoin Virtual Machine
Filecoin Virtual Machine implementation, with IPC-specific features
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Reference implementation of the Filecoin Virtual Machine
Putting Wikipedia Snapshots on IPFS
A logging library used by go-ipfs
static block store (very experimental)
Reference implementation of the Filecoin Virtual Machine [v0, beta]
Reference implementation of the Filecoin Virtual Machine [v1, RC]
Datastore implementation using Badger v3 as backend.
Datastore implementation using Badger v4 as backend.
Reference implementation of the Filecoin Virtual Machine [v0, beta]
C and CGO bindings for Filecoin's Rust libraries
[ARCHIVED] Run just an ipfs dht node (Or many nodes at once!)
A DHT Indexer node & Peer Router
C and CGO bindings for Filecoin's Rust libraries
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
A Kademlia DHT implementation on go-libp2p
The go 'blockservice' implementation, combines local and remote storage seamlessly
Tools and systems for the IPFS community
Smart contracts and utilities for Proof of Data Possession
go-namesys provides publish and resolution support for the /ipns/ namespace in go-ipfs
[ARCHIVED] Configuration for IPFS's build system
libp2p implementation in Go
IPFS commands package
IPFS commands package
IPFS commands package
C and CGO bindings for Filecoin's Rust libraries
The Filecoin Improvement Proposal repository
[DEPRECATED] Interface for restricting communication to private networks; use https://github.com/libp2p/go-libp2p-core/ instead.
A logging library used by go-ipfs
The Filecoin Improvement Proposal repository
The golang implementation of the bitswap protocol
The golang implementation of the bitswap protocol
A Kademlia DHT implemention on go-libp2p
key-value datastore interfaces
key-value datastore interfaces
Content ID v1 implemented in go
go-ipfs-chunkers provides Splitter implementations for data before being ingested to IPFS
reuse tcp/udp ports in golang
go-btfs-chunker provides Splitter implementations for data before being ingested to BTFS
Content ID v1 implemented in go
Composable and future-proof network addresses
copy of github.com/ipfs/kubo/client/rpc
Composable and future-proof network addresses
Composable and future-proof network addresses
Composable and future-proof network addresses
The libp2p swarm manages groups of connections to peers, and handles incoming and outgoing streams
go/golang: fast bit set Bloom filter
go-ipfs-routing provides go-libp2p-routing implementations used in go-ipfs.
Helper scripts for C.I.
[ARCHIVED] config is now part of go-ipfs repo
[DEPRECATED] A package for libp2p connections
🎲 A Distributed Randomness Beacon Daemon - Go implementation
🎲 A Distributed Randomness Beacon Daemon - Go implementation
Filecoin Full Node Implementation in Go
A datastore implementation using sharded directories and flat files to store data
[DEPRECATED] Various cryptographic utilities used by libp2p; use https://github.com/libp2p/go-libp2p-core/ instead.
go-ipfs-pinner provides an interface and implementation of a Pinner for IPFS
go-btfs-pinner provides an interface and implementation of a Pinner for BTFS
The go-ipfs merkledag 'service' implementation
a minimal secure channel for libp2p
A datastore implementation that keeps metrics on all calls made
A datastore implementation that keeps metrics on all calls made
Datastore implementation using badger as backend.
An in memory model of a mutable IPFS filesystem
Prometheus bindings for go-metrics-interface
Datastore implementation using badger as backend.
An in memory model of a mutable IPFS filesystem
Datastore implementation using badger as backend.
An in memory model of a mutable IPFS filesystem
Datastore implementation using badger as backend.
[DEPRECATED] implementation of go-libp2p-interface-conn
Compact self-describing codecs. Save space by using predefined multicodec tables.
Composable and future-proof network addresses
The libp2p swarm manages groups of connections to peers, and handles incoming and outgoing streams
An implementation of a libp2p transport using tcp
Low Boilerplate JSON-RPC 2.0 library
Low Boilerplate JSON-RPC 2.0 library
DEPRECATED Specification of builtin actors, in the form of executable code.
Primitive and low level types used in chain state and actor method parameters
This repo has been replaced by https://github.com/ipfs/ipfs-website/
Javascript SDK for Filecoin Onchain Cloud
[DEPRECATED] PKI based identities for use in go-libp2p; use https://github.com/libp2p/go-libp2p-core/ instead.
[DEPRECATED] libp2p transport code; moved to https://github.com/libp2p/go-libp2p-core/ and https://github.com/libp2p/go-libp2p-testing/
Low Boilerplate JSON-RPC 2.0 library
Low Boilerplate JSON-RPC 2.0 library
Specification of builtin actors, in the form of executable code.
Low Boilerplate JSON-RPC 2.0 library
The go interface to ipfs's HTTP API
Address utilities for libp2p swarm
Filesystem based locking
Specification of builtin actors, in the form of executable code.
Go interface to BTFS HTTP API
The Filecoin built-in actors
Codegen for cbor codecs on your types
Specification of builtin actors, in the form of executable code.
Codegen for cbor codecs on your types
The go interface to ipfs's HTTP API
The Filecoin built-in actors
a simple and fast eventbus for type-based local event delivery.
Utilities for dealing with ipfs paths
[DEPRECATED] A collection of testing utilities for ipfs and libp2p; use https://github.com/libp2p/go-libp2p-testing instead.
logging helpers for go-libp2p
Extracted generic networking code from go-bitswap and go-graphsync
Utilities for dealing with ipfs paths
The PubSub implementation for go-libp2p
An implementation of a HAMT using ipld
IPLD Node and Resolver interfaces in Go
[DEPRECATED] legacy updater tool for Kubo IPFS binary. Use built-in `ipfs update --help` instead.
an object to manage sets of peers, their addresses and other metadata
NAT port mapping library for go-libp2p
[DEPRECATED] Network interfaces for go-libp2p; use https://github.com/libp2p/go-libp2p-core/ instead.
workspace for go-libp2p contributors
(DEPRECATED) See https://github.com/filecoin-project/test-vectors instead. (was: chain validation tools)
Implementation of an array mapped trie using go and ipld
An offline IPFS exchange implementation
The PubSub implementation for go-libp2p
The PubSub implementation for go-libp2p
The PubSub implementation for go-libp2p
A pubsub system built on libp2p
A pubsub system built on libp2p
The Filecoin built-in actors
The PubSub implementation for go-libp2p
IPLD Node and Resolver interfaces in Go
Recalls fork of the built in actors
Specification for builtin-in actors, in the form of WASM-compiled executable code
The Filecoin built-in actors
The PubSub implementation for go-libp2p
Various cryptographic utilities used by ipfs
The PubSub implementation for go-libp2p
zk-SNARK library
ipld handlers for git objects
IPFS Team Planning, Management & Coordination threads
DEPRECATED: NAT Autodiscovery
A kbucket implementation for use as a routing table
SNARK Circuit library inspired by bellman/bellperson (contact: @porcuquine)
[ARCHIVED] DEPRECATED - Parsing utility for ipfs multiaddrs
Temporary repo to provide cid security code prior to it getting merged into go-cid
zk-SNARK library
zk-SNARK library
zk-SNARK library
zk-SNARK library
zk-SNARK library
A kbucket implementation for use as a routing table
Community list of awesome projects, apps, tools, pinning services and more related to IPFS.
The IPFS Cluster website
An implementation of go-datastore using leveldb
Utilities for creating, parsing, and validating IPNS records
A cbor implementation of the go-ipld-format
[ARCHIVED] this interface is now part of boxo and kubo/client/rpc
[DEPRECATED] a collection of routing interfaces for go-libp2p; use https://github.com/libp2p/go-libp2p-core/ instead.
go-ipfs-keystore provides an interface and implementation of key storage for IPFS
A datastore implementation using redis
IPTB Plugins for IPFS
A basic transport for automatically (and intelligently) reusing TCP ports
Utility methods for creating public and private keys for use in test
Utility functions for working with Blocks
Useful resources for using IPFS and building things on top of it
IPTB Plugins for BTFS
Utility methods for creating public and private keys for use in test
Utilities for creating, parsing, and validating BTNS records
Primitive and low level types used in chain state and actor method parameters
A cbor implementation of the go-ipld-format
An implementation of a HAMT using ipld
A cbor implementation of the go-ipld-format
[ARCHIVED] IPFS logo
HTTP on top of libp2p
a websocket implementation of a go-libp2p transport
Circuit Switching for libp2p
A port of maxogden's multiplex to go
signed records for use with routing systems
Go "net" wrappers for libp2p
simple package to r/w length-delimited slices.
[DEPRECATED] Interfaces for securing libp2p connections; use https://github.com/libp2p/go-libp2p-core/ instead.
[ARCHIVED] A gx tool for working with a big bunch of repositories/packages
Tips, tricks and scripts for gomod
A priority queue used by go-ipfs
Multistore uses go-datastore and namespaces to simulate having multiple storage instances
simple package to r/w length-delimited slices.
An unofficial go interface to ipfs's HTTP API
A port of maxogden's multiplex to go
A logging library used by go-ipfs
Active Peer Discovery
Advanced crypto library for the Go language
Proofs for Filecoin in Rust
Technical Project Management: Meeting notes and agenda items
[ARCHIVED] Repo to coordinate archival efforts with IPFS
An s3 datastore implementation
[archived] Legacy Kubo RPC client, use kubo/client/rpc instead.
Legacy dist.ipfs.tech website and artifact build tools. Currently only used for notarizing builds of Kubo and IPFS Cluster.
An old files library, please migrate to `github.com/ipfs/go-libipfs/files` instead.
Technical specifications for the IPFS protocol stack
ipld handlers for bitcoin
An implementation of a libp2p transport using QUIC
a libp2p-backed daemon wrapping the functionalities of go-libp2p for use in other languages
[DEPRECATED] stream multiplexer interface; use https://github.com/libp2p/go-libp2p-core/ instead.
a resource sentinel that keeps connection count under reasonable bounds
[DEPRECATED] The host interface for go-libp2p; use https://github.com/libp2p/go-libp2p-core/ instead.
A datastore implementation backed by https://github.com/cockroachdb/pebble (experimental)
Common utilities used by go-ipfs and other related go packages
The IPFS Exchange interface
Multiplexed secure transport module for go-libp2p
detect if compiled with race
[DEPRECATED] The interface for go-libp2p connection managers; use https://github.com/libp2p/go-libp2p-core/ instead.
The thinnest possible host implementation.
Utility functions and types for working with CIDs
Utilities for parsing and creating datastore keys used by go-ipfs
A finite state machine used for sector storage
[ARCHIVED] ipfs-metrics is a tool for managing ipfs event log streams
[ARCHIVED] DEPRECATED: The IPFS CLI Manuals
Test vectors of serialized filecoin datastructures
Posinfo wraps offset information for ipfs filestore nodes
[ARCHIVED] DEPRECATED — ipfs block keys and related utilities
A wrapper for boltdb that implements jbenet/go-datastore's Datastore interface
Archived branches of go-ipfs
[ARCHIVED] DEPRECATED - go-ipfs-flags groups go-ipfs configuration options used by several modules
An s3 datastore implementation
An s3 datastore implementation
Technical specifications for the IPFS protocol stack
A datastore implementation backed by https://github.com/cockroachdb/pebble (experimental)
An s3 datastore implementation
File interfaces and utils used in IPFS
A content addressible archive utility
Go-IPFS API implementation over HTTP API
An s3 datastore implementation
The Filecoin protocol specification
Peer-to-Peer Databases for the Decentralized Web
Filecoin Docs
Curio is the next generation of SP software
PL's Web3 Dev Team project management
A concrete implementation of the specs-storage interface
This repository is archived - please visit https://github.com/pl-strflt/uci instead
[ARCHIVED] Source for the IPFS Blog
[ARCHIVED] kubernetes-ipfs
🏕 IPFS Camp is a 3 day hacker retreat designed for the builders of the Distributed Web.
AEgir - Automated JavaScript project building
Migrations for the filesystem repository of ipfs clients
An unobtrusive and user-friendly desktop application for IPFS on Windows, Mac and Linux.
Retrieve files over IPFS and save them locally.
[ARCHIVED] 2018 IPFS Developers Meeting in Berlin
A modular and extensible networking stack which solves many challenges of peer-to-peer applications.
Technical specifications for the libp2p networking stack
Example libp2p applications
Interfaces and abstractions that make up go-libp2p
adaptor to integrate the mplex multiplexer into libp2p
[DEPRECATED] A connection wrapper for go-libp2p that provides bandwidth metrics; use https://github.com/libp2p/go-libp2p-core/ instead.
A module to add (threadsafe) configurable delays to other objects
[deprecated] https://github.com/ipfs/libkubo/pull/1
Rust Poseidon implementation.
Randomized testing for Go
Filecoin 中文文档
Retrieve files over IPFS and save them locally.
multistream implementation of go-stream-muxer
DEPRECATED. Lives in github.com/libp2p/go-libp2p/blob/master/p2p/protocol/identify.
A threadsafe counter
[ARCHIVED] A datastore implementation that uses an lru to cache results from a different backing datastore
Conversion Between CID and Piece/Data/Replica Commitments
Randomized testing for Go
Automatically distribute GitHub Actions workflow across repositories.
Technical specifications for the libp2p networking stack
CID in rust
Migrations for the filesystem repository of ipfs clients
Fixed size 256-bit math library
Interfaces and abstractions that make up go-libp2p
Proofs for Filecoin in Rust
The Filecoin protocol specification
A concrete implementation of the specs-storage interface
A concrete implementation of the specs-storage interface
Fixed size 256-bit math library
An unobtrusive and user-friendly desktop application for IPFS on Windows, Mac and Linux.
─── peer developers
─── ecosystems
─── languages
- Go307
- Rust28
- JavaScript11
- Shell7
- HTML4
- TypeScript3
- Solidity3
- HCL2
- Jupyter Notebook2
- Less2
─── subscriber view
Unlock the full view of Kubuxu
- · Full repository, commit, and contributor breakdown
- · Peer graph + ecosystem links
- · Weekly trend deltas and pulse signal
- · API + CSV / JSON exports
Already a subscriber? Sign in with the same email used at checkout.



















